WebJan 7, 2024 · 3 Answers. Sorted by: 1. You cannot just divide the p-value from a 2-sided hypothesis by 2 to get a p-value from a 1-sided hypothesis. You must first check which side of the t distribution your test statistic falls on and whether that is consistent with or not consistent with your null hypothesis.
